    The EXTC-SA Guitar Effects Reamp Interface from Radial Engineering is a standalone audio interface that lets you incorporate guitar effects into pro-audio recording. This unit is easy to use; just connect a line-level signal from the recording system. The unit unbalances the signal and converts it to high impedance where guitar pedals can be inserted at will. Simply plug in, turn the track on, set your levels, and adjust the blend for adding various effects to your track.

    It includes Radial's 100% discrete class-A guitar buffering for ultimate audio integrity, transformer isolation to eliminate buzz and hum caused by ground loops, 180º polarity reverse to keep effects and balanced signals in phase, and 2 loops that will let you compare signal paths or combine them to create your own sounds.

     

    FEATURES:

    Two effects loops with easy to compare bypass switches
    Lets you put those old pedals to use
    Send and receive controls adjust the level going to the pedals and sensitivity of the receive input to optimize signal-to-noise ratio
    180º phase invert lets you compensate for effect devices that invert the polarity of the wet signal so it may be blended with the dry signal
    Blend control lets you adjust the wet-dry mix between the original unprocessed signal and the EXTC's effects loop
    EFX Loops A and B buttons are used to turn Loop-A and Loop-B on and off; two LED indicators illuminate when a loop is active
    XLR Input jack receives the 4 dB signal from your recording system and converts it for hi-Z guitar effects
    XLR Output jack sends a 4 dB signal back to your recording system for noise-free cable runs
    Parallel 1/4" TRS jacks enable the EXTC to be used with balanced and unbalanced sources
    1/4" send and receive jacks are used to connect guitar pedals to the EXTC
    Transformer provides isolated send path to the effects to help eliminate hum and buzz caused by ground loops
    Discrete class-A buffers for optimal signal flow and natural tone
    I-Beam reinforced enclosure makes it difficult to torque the PC board & eliminates cold solder joints
    Military-spec PCB with full ground plane for noise-free performance and double-sided for durability
    Glass-filled nylon connectors are tough and bolted to the chassis for durability
    Heavy-duty 14-gauge steel construction with durable baked-enamel finish
    Full bottom no-slip pad provides electrical and mechanical isolation and keeps the unit from sliding around
    Bookend design enclosure creates a protective zone around the front controls
    Connection for the included power supply with handy cable clamp to prevent accidental disconnection

  • Radial Engineering EXTC-SA Specifications:

     

    Circuit Type Solid state with transformer-coupled effects loop
    Power Requirement 60 mA, ±16 VDC
    Output Gain 12 dB - send & receive at maximum
    6 dB - send minimum/receive maximum
    0 dB - send & receive set at 12 o'clock
    Frequency Response Dry: 20 Hz to 20 kHz, ±1.5 dB
    Wet: 20 Hz to 10 kHz, ±3.5 dB (-8 dB @ 20 kHz)
    THD + N Dry: >0.005% 0 dB output
    Wet: >0.002% 0 dB output
    Noise Dry: -93 dB
    Wet: -84 dB
    Intermodulation Distortion Dry: >0.003% 0 dBu input
    Wet: 0.02% 0 dBu input
    Maximum Input Dry: +26 dBu
    Wet: +20 dBu
    Effects Loop Send 1/4" Output:
    Connector: Unbalanced 1/4"
    Impedance: 1.5 kΩ
    Gain (Variable): From -14 dB to +3 dB
    0 dB at center point
    Maximum Gain: ±3 dB

    Receive 1/4" Input:
    Connector: Unbalanced 1/4"
    Impedance: 10 kΩ
    Gain (Variable): From -99 dB to +9 dB
    0 dB at center point
    Maximum Gain: +9 dB
    Line In/Out Input:
    Connector: Balanced XLR Female
    Rear Panel
    Impedance: 15 kΩ

    Output:
    Connector: Balanced XLR Male
    Rear Panel
    Impedance: 200 Ω
    Headroom: +25 dBu


    Dimensions (L x W x H) 5.84 x 4.81 x 1.98" (14.83 x 12.21 x 5.02 cm)
    Weight 2.3 lb (1.0 kg)
